About the Role

 

  • You will work with the wider infosec team to understand the requirements of the organisation, so that Correla’s internal IT products align to Correla’s overarching security strategy
  • You will evaluate security controls, analyse security risks, and recommend mitigation strategies.
  • You will ensure the secure design and implementation of changes to systems, networks, and applications by analysing IT requirements and determining the appropriate security controls.
  • You will review and support the production of any necessary project documentation, for example HLDs and LLDs

About You

  • You will have the following qualifications - SABSA, TOGAF, CISSP
  • You will have knowledge of NIST, ISO27001, ISO27701, NIS Directive (EU 2016/1148)
  • You will have experience within security Architecture and design including: Network and Infrastructure, Cloud security architecture and design (e.g. AWS, Azure) and Application Security
  • You will have experience within penetration testing and working with a managed service provider
